The Role
As a FinOps Specialist, you will operate at both strategic and technical levels, advising a large business unit on how to maximise value from AWS investments.
Key responsibilities include:
Applying FinOps principles to improve cloud efficiency and cost transparency
Advising architects and engineering teams to embed cost optimisation into solution design from day one
Developing and shaping FinOps strategies for cloud migration programmes
Influencing architectural decisions with a strong cost and scalability lens
Building data-driven business cases for cloud optimisation initiatives
Engaging senior stakeholders to align cloud spend with business objectives
Developing and promoting FinOps value propositions internally and externally
Supporting teams in leveraging AWS pricing models and cost management tooling effectively
This is a hands-on advisory role where you will champion FinOps best practice across technical teams and business leadership.
